AWS SESvsSendGrid
Side-by-side comparison for solopreneurs — pricing, features, and which tool to choose in 2026.
AWS SES
Email Marketing
AWS Simple Email Service (SES) is a cloud-based email service designed for sending and receiving transactional emails such as notifications, receipts, and alerts.
SendGrid
Email Marketing
SendGrid is a robust email delivery service designed primarily for businesses and developers looking to send transactional emails at scale.
Stack Tribune may earn a commission from some outbound links. Editorial winners are not sold.
Our Pick
AWS SES edges ahead for most solopreneurs based on pricing and ease of use.
Overview
AWS Simple Email Service (SES) is a cloud-based email service designed for sending transactional emails such as order confirmations, password resets, and notifications. It's ideal for solo founders, freelancers, and indie hackers who need to manage their own email communication without the overhead of setting up complex server configurations. AWS SES offers scalable pricing options and generous free-tier benefits, making it a cost-effective solution for individuals managing small-scale email campaigns.
SendGrid is an email delivery service designed primarily for businesses and developers looking to send transactional emails at scale. For solo users, SendGrid provides essential tools for managing customer communications, automating workflows, and scaling up their digital presence without extensive technical expertise. The core value proposition lies in its reliability, ease of integration with various platforms, and comprehensive analytics.
The key question for a solopreneur is whether the benefits of AWS SES's scalability and cost efficiency outweigh SendGrid’s robust features like email templates and advanced analytics. Both services offer unique advantages that cater to different needs and preferences.
Feature Comparison
| Feature | AWS SES | SendGrid |
|---|---|---|
| Core use case | Transactional emails, notifications | Transactional emails, automated workflows |
| Setup effort | Moderate; requires understanding of AWS services | Low to moderate; easy integration with various platforms |
| Collaboration | Not applicable for solo users | Not applicable for solo users |
| Integrations | SMTP and API access | REST API and SDKs in multiple programming languages |
| Mobile/offline access | Requires internet connection | Requires internet connection |
| Automation/API | Event notifications via Amazon SNS | Webhooks and event notifications |
| Export/lock-in | No export features; data is stored on AWS | No export features; data is managed through SendGrid |
| Best solo workflow | Ideal for sending small volumes of transactional emails | Suitable for integrating email functionality into applications with advanced customization |
Both AWS SES and SendGrid cater to the needs of solo users by offering robust solutions for managing transactional emails. However, AWS SES shines in its scalability and cost efficiency during the initial stages due to generous free-tier benefits. In contrast, SendGrid provides more comprehensive features such as customizable email templates and detailed analytics, which might be essential for those who require advanced customization and performance tracking.
Pricing Comparison
| Plan Type | Free Plan | Entry Paid Plan | Mid-Tier/Pro Plan | Solo Monthly Cost |
|---|---|---|---|---|
| AWS SES | Up to 3,000 messages/month | $20/month (Standard Plan) | Not confirmed in source data | $20/month |
| SendGrid | 100 emails/day | $9/month (Essentials Plan) | $125/month (Pro Plan) | $9-$125/month |
For solo users, AWS SES offers a more predictable and cost-effective pricing model. The free tier provides up to 3,000 messages per month for the first year, which is generous for low-volume email needs. After the initial year, the standard plan costs $20 per month, making it easier to budget for ongoing expenses. In contrast, SendGrid's free plan limits users to only 100 emails per day, which might be insufficient for many solo projects beyond testing and small-scale use.
AWS SES Strengths
Scalability: AWS SES allows you to start with the generous free tier and easily scale up as your email volume increases. For example, if you launch a new app that requires sending out welcome emails to users, AWS SES can handle this growth without requiring significant changes to your infrastructure.
Cost Efficiency: The initial free tier of 3,000 messages per month is ideal for solo founders who are just starting and need to manage their costs carefully. This allows you to test the service extensively before incurring any charges.
Integration Flexibility: AWS SES supports both SMTP and API access, making it easy to integrate with various applications without altering your existing codebase. For instance, if you're building a web application that needs to send out order confirmations, AWS SES can be without friction integrated using its API or SMTP interface.
Reliability: With features like the Virtual Deliverability Manager (VDM) and bounce handling, AWS SES ensures high deliverability rates for your transactional emails. This is crucial when you need to ensure that important notifications reach users reliably without delays or failures.
SendGrid Strengths
Customization Options: SendGrid allows extensive customization of email templates using HTML/CSS or drag-and-drop editors. For solo developers building applications with built-in email functionality, this feature enables them to create professional-looking emails that align perfectly with their brand identity.
Comprehensive Analytics: The detailed analytics provided by SendGrid help you track key metrics such as open rates and click-through rates. This data is invaluable for optimizing future campaigns based on real user engagement patterns.
Seamless Integration: With REST API and SDKs available in multiple programming languages, integrating SendGrid into your application can be straightforward even if you're not a seasoned developer. For example, automating workflows involving multiple apps becomes much easier with these integrations.
Reliable Email Delivery: Ensuring that transactional emails reach recipients reliably is crucial for maintaining user trust and engagement. SendGrid's robust delivery system minimizes bounce rates and ensures that important notifications are delivered promptly.
Best For
Choose AWS SES if:
You need a cost-effective solution with generous free-tier benefits.
- The initial free tier of up to 3,000 messages per month is ideal for solo founders who want to test the service extensively before incurring any charges.
Your primary requirement is sending transactional emails without complex setup.
- AWS SES offers a straightforward SMTP and API interface that allows you to integrate with your application easily.
You prefer a scalable solution as your email volume grows.
- The ability to scale from small-scale transactional emails to large volumes without changing infrastructure makes AWS SES suitable for long-term use.
Choose SendGrid if:
You require extensive customization of email templates and branding elements.
- With HTML/CSS editors or drag-and-drop tools, you can create professional-looking emails that match your brand identity perfectly.
Detailed analytics are crucial for optimizing future campaigns.
- Comprehensive analytics provided by SendGrid help track key metrics such as open rates and click-through rates, enabling data-driven decisions.
Seamless integration with multiple platforms is essential.
- REST API and SDKs in various programming languages make integrating SendGrid into your application straightforward even if you're not a seasoned developer.
Verdict
For most solopreneurs, AWS SES offers a more cost-effective and scalable solution due to its generous free-tier benefits and ease of integration. However, SendGrid's robust features such as customizable templates and detailed analytics might be essential for those who require advanced customization and performance tracking. The tradeoff lies between initial costs and long-term feature requirements.
Winner: AWS SES
Explore alternatives
Frequently Asked Questions
For most solopreneurs, AWS SES comes out ahead on value and ease of use. See the full comparison above for your specific use case.
See the Pricing section above for the full AWS SES vs SendGrid breakdown — plans, limits, and what a solo operator actually pays.
Check AWS SES alternatives and SendGrid alternatives for migration options and supported export formats.
Newsletter
Stay up to date
Weekly picks: new tools and dev trends. No spam.